Lactation is a natural process that occurs in female mammals, including cows, goats, and humans. The process involves the synthesis of milk in the mammary glands, which are specialized organs responsible for producing milk. The milk production process is stimulated by hormones such as prolactin and oxytocin, which trigger the growth and differentiation of mammary gland cells.
